Prioritizing Postpartum Nutrition

By Joaquin Corbalanon AdobeStock

Nutrition plays a pivotal role in the postpartum recovery process, supporting both the physical and emotional well-being of new mothers. After childbirth, a woman’s body undergoes significant changes, and proper nutrition is essential for replenishing nutrients lost during pregnancy and childbirth, as well as for supporting healing and lactation.

A balanced diet rich in essential nutrients such as vitamins, minerals, proteins and carbohydrates helps to replenish energy levels, support tissue repair and boost immune function, aiding in the recovery process. Adequate intake of protein is particularly important for rebuilding tissues and supporting muscle strength, which can aid in regaining pre-pregnancy fitness levels.

A nutritious diet can positively impact mood and mental health, which is crucial during the postpartum period when many women experience fluctuations in hormones and heightened stress levels. Foods rich in omega-3 fatty acids, such as salmon and walnuts, support brain health and may help alleviate symptoms of postpartum depression.

The postpartum recovery period doesn’t just last a few months; it can last years as motherhood challenges us in many ways. Overall, prioritizing nutrition is one critical element supporting recovery and maternal physical and mental health. Reaching out for nutrition support can ease the transition to motherhood.
